Ceiling mold removal services focus on identifying and eliminating mold growth that appears on interior ceiling surfaces. This type of project typically involves assessing the affected area, safely removing visible mold, and addressing underlying moisture issues to prevent future growth. Homeowners often request this service when noticing dark spots, discoloration, or a musty odor on ceilings, especially in areas prone to humidity such as bathrooms, kitchens, or basements. Understanding the extent of mold presence and the possible causes, like leaks or poor ventilation, helps property owners determine the scope of work needed to restore a healthy indoor environment.
Before requesting ceiling mold removal, property owners should consider the size and location of the affected area, as well as any underlying conditions contributing to mold growth. It’s important to evaluate whether the mold is limited to surface areas or has penetrated deeper into building materials. Additionally, understanding the importance of moisture control and potential structural issues can influence the approach taken to ensure effective removal and long-term prevention. Clear communication about these factors can help property owners make informed decisions regarding the scope and necessary steps for mold remediation.

Ceiling Mold Removal Questions
What causes ceiling mold? Ceiling mold typically results from excess moisture due to leaks, poor ventilation, or humidity buildup in the property.
How can mold on ceilings be removed? Mold removal involves cleaning the affected area with specialized solutions and addressing underlying moisture issues to prevent recurrence.
Is ceiling mold dangerous? Yes, mold can cause health issues and should be removed promptly to improve indoor air quality and maintain a safe environment.
What signs indicate the need for mold removal? Visible mold growth, musty odors, or water stains on the ceiling are common indicators that mold removal may be necessary.
